当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

什么是对象存储和文件存储的关系,深入解析,对象存储与文件存储的关系及其应用场景

什么是对象存储和文件存储的关系,深入解析,对象存储与文件存储的关系及其应用场景

对象存储与文件存储都是数据存储方式,但存在差异。对象存储以对象为单位存储,支持元数据管理,适用于海量非结构化数据;文件存储以文件为单位,适用于结构化数据。两者应用场景不...

对象存储与文件存储都是数据存储方式,但存在差异。对象存储以对象为单位存储,支持元数据管理,适用于海量非结构化数据;文件存储以文件为单位,适用于结构化数据。两者应用场景不同,对象存储适用于大数据、云存储等,文件存储适用于文件系统、传统数据库等。两者在数据管理、性能、扩展性等方面各有优势,用户可根据实际需求选择合适的存储方式。

随着大数据时代的到来,数据存储需求日益增长,对象存储和文件存储作为两种常见的存储方式,在众多领域得到了广泛应用,本文将深入解析对象存储与文件存储的关系,并探讨它们各自的应用场景。

对象存储与文件存储的定义

1、对象存储

对象存储是一种基于对象的存储方式,它将数据存储为一个个独立的对象,每个对象由唯一标识符(如文件名)、元数据(如创建时间、访问权限等)和实际数据组成,对象存储具有高扩展性、低成本、易于访问等特点,适用于大规模数据存储。

2、文件存储

什么是对象存储和文件存储的关系,深入解析,对象存储与文件存储的关系及其应用场景

文件存储是一种传统的存储方式,它将数据以文件的形式存储在磁盘上,每个文件包含数据内容和元信息,文件存储具有易于管理、方便访问等特点,适用于中小规模数据存储。

对象存储与文件存储的关系

1、对象存储与文件存储的区别

(1)存储结构:对象存储采用对象作为存储单元,而文件存储采用文件作为存储单元。

(2)访问方式:对象存储通过HTTP协议进行访问,而文件存储通过文件系统进行访问。

(3)扩展性:对象存储具有更高的扩展性,可以轻松应对大规模数据存储需求;文件存储的扩展性相对较低。

(4)性能:对象存储在读写性能上相对较低,但具有更高的并发性能;文件存储在读写性能上相对较高,但并发性能较差。

2、对象存储与文件存储的联系

什么是对象存储和文件存储的关系,深入解析,对象存储与文件存储的关系及其应用场景

(1)互补性:对象存储和文件存储可以相互补充,满足不同场景下的存储需求。

(2)兼容性:对象存储系统可以支持文件存储的访问,文件存储系统也可以支持对象存储的访问。

(3)迁移性:数据可以在对象存储和文件存储之间进行迁移,以满足不同应用场景的需求。

对象存储与文件存储的应用场景

1、对象存储的应用场景

(1)大规模数据存储:如云存储、大数据平台、视频监控等。

(2)非结构化数据存储:如图片、音频、视频等。

(3)分布式存储:如分布式文件系统、分布式数据库等。

什么是对象存储和文件存储的关系,深入解析,对象存储与文件存储的关系及其应用场景

2、文件存储的应用场景

(1)中小规模数据存储:如个人文档、企业内部文件等。

(2)结构化数据存储:如数据库、日志文件等。

(3)本地存储:如个人电脑、服务器等。

对象存储与文件存储作为两种常见的存储方式,在数据存储领域发挥着重要作用,它们在存储结构、访问方式、扩展性等方面存在差异,但可以相互补充、兼容和迁移,了解对象存储与文件存储的关系,有助于我们在实际应用中选择合适的存储方式,以满足不同场景下的存储需求。

黑狐家游戏

发表评论

最新文章